While we drive, we will first see the coffee plantations, then we will head into the mountains of Braulio Carrillo National Park where steep slopes are covered with thick cloud forest and beautiful waterfalls can be seen from the road.we abandon our bus and embark on the most exciting part of this tour: the boat trip into the jungle of Tortuguero National Park, were we will learn about how nature works, and to get a real feel of our tropical humid rainforest. Covering 29,000 hectares. Tortuguero is one of the most important nesting sites of Chelonia Midas, the green sea turtle. Where its forests and waterways are home for such endangered mammals such as sloths, monkeys, agoutis, coatimundis and manatees. There are also abundant birds, such as toucans, trogons, egrets, herons and aninghas, as well as crocodiles, turtles and countless colorful butterflies, including blue morpho.At noon enjoy a hearty typical buffet lunch to please the hungriest of appetites. After lunch we will take a walk through the Tortuguero Village where we will have the opportunity to learn about the history of the town and its inhabitants. Returning to the bus, we´ll head back to San José, making a rest stop along the way and arriving around 6:30 p.m

Discover the waterways and wildlife of Tortuguero National Park on a full-day journey from San José. Travel through the scenic mountains of Braulio Carrillo National Park, then continue by boat into the canals and rainforest of one of Costa Rica’s most important protected areas.
As you explore this lush ecosystem, look out for sloths, monkeys, crocodiles, turtles, colorful butterflies, and a wide variety of birdlife. The day also includes a typical breakfast, a Caribbean lunch, and a visit to Tortuguero Village to learn more about the local community and the history of the area.
Tortuguero is also known as a major nesting site for the green sea turtle, although this daytime tour does not include turtle nesting observation, which takes place at night.
